Analysis

The most recent figure for nutrient nitrogen n (total) — synthetic fertilizers in Latvia is 43.09 million kg, measured in 2050.

Over the whole period, nutrient nitrogen n (total) — synthetic fertilizers in Latvia peaked at 84.65 million kg in 2021 and was at its lowest, 12.00 million kg, in 1995.

Latvia ranks 103rd of 198 countries on this measure, in the middle of the range.

The long-run direction has been consistently rising across the 34 years of available data.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
